Recently attended a Gone With The Wind event in Georgia. One of the guests of honor was actress Morgan Brittany, who played Vivien Leigh in two television movies. Now in her early 60s and looking beautiful, Morgan shared stories about some of the television series and films that she was in [[credited under her real name Suzanne Cupito). Among so many TV and film roles, she was Opie's girlfriend in The Andy Griffith Show, a deaf mute in an episode of Rawhide, one of Henry Fonda's daughters in the movie Yours, Mine and Ours. She also is in a key scene in The Birds so shared shared a couple stories about Alfred Hitchcock.
